Output 3b1a2c0b4496d6a4d4b4a8912bc63f6723b9c63cc64f8cf91dffeafe905dd969:1

value
18558614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32f23da90f1a7421c25e598e0161beacedbedf30 OP_EQUAL
address
MCYYDDEjC1M6bdT2RycwhvpDekKQVofczh
transaction
3b1a2c0b4496d6a4d4b4a8912bc63f6723b9c63cc64f8cf91dffeafe905dd969
spent
true